What is FedEx?
FedEx Corporation stands as a preeminent American multinational entity, offering a comprehensive suite of logistics, transportation, and e-commerce services. Renowned for its extensive global network, the company provides express shipping, ground delivery, freight forwarding, and specialized business solutions, facilitating commerce worldwide. Its operational scale and integrated service offerings position it as a critical enabler of global supply chains.
